Hi,
when I try to open a password protected url via find-file it fails the
first time. It seems to be in a loop which I have to C-g. On the
second and subsequent call it works.

Version: 24.0.93
Bastian B wrote:
> when I try to open a password protected url via find-file it fails the
> first time. It seems to be in a loop which I have to C-g. On the
> second and subsequent call it works.
>
> In GNU Emacs 23.1.1 (i386-mingw-nt6.1.7601)
When I tried:
emacs -Q -f url-handler-mode
C-x C-f http://site.needing.password.com/ RET
Emacs said
error in process filter: url-basic-auth: Command attempted to use
minibuffer while in minibuffer
So I made url-basic-auth enable recursive minibuffers (which seems to be
how eg Tramp handles this kind of thing).
